Field Operations Manager salary in Brazil

Average Yearly Salary of Field Operations Manager in Brazil is approximately 65,242 BRL (10,841 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. The salary itself depends on multiple factors such as seniority, job performance, certifications, experience or any other bonuses. The value indicated is an average amount based on records we have in database. Real values may vary. The data is for orientational purposes.

What does Field Operations Manager do?

occupation personasA Field Operations Manager is responsible for overseeing and managing all field operations within an organization. They are in charge of ensuring that projects are completed efficiently, on time, and within budget. This role requires excellent leadership and organizational skills, as well as the ability to effectively communicate with team members and stakeholders. Field Operations Managers often collaborate with various departments to develop strategies, set goals, and implement policies to improve operational efficiency. They also monitor and analyze performance metrics to identify areas for improvement and make necessary adjustments. Additionally, they may be responsible for hiring and training field staff, as well as ensuring compliance with safety regulations and industry standards.

Salary increase per years of experience

Based on data available the salary increase per years of experience is as following

    0 years (beginner) equals base salary
    1 to 5 years of experience yields up arrow+12% salary increase
    6 to 10 years of experience yields up arrow+25% salary increase
    11 to 15 years of experience yields up arrow+16% salary increase
    16 to 25 years of experience yields up arrow+9% salary increase
    more than 25 years of experience yields up arrow+10% salary increase
NOTE: Details based on limited set of data. Percentages may vary. The salary increase over years of experience can vary widely based on factors such as job industry, job role, location, company size, and individual performance.
